My issue was using the Nvidia module in Xorg, once I switched back to the MESA module via bumblee / prime indicator and logged out and back in, viola the screens came up. I was amazed!

I am mainly writing this to anyone reading this, and to myself in the future. I recently upgraded from 14.04 to 16.04 and just kept using Nvidia because it was a bit faster until I got to work and plugged in my dock, thats when I had to debug this and figured this out.
